Ingredients
- 6 hard-boiled eggs
- 3 tbsp mayonnaise
- 1 tsp mustard
- 1 tsp apple cider vinegar
- 1 splash vinegar
- Food coloring (green or purple/black)
- Salt and pepper to taste
- Paprika for garnish
Instructions
- Boil the eggs: Place eggs in a pot covered with water, bring to a boil, then simmer for 10 minutes. Cool in ice water.
- Create the spooky effect: Gently crack shells and peel. Soak peeled eggs in water mixed with food coloring for about 10 minutes.
- Make the filling: Cut eggs in half, mash yolks in a bowl, then mix with mayonnaise, mustard, apple cider vinegar, salt, and pepper until smooth.
- Fill the eggs: Spoon or pipe the filling back into egg whites and sprinkle with paprika.
- Serve chilled on a platter.
